Vibe coding and web development with artificial intelligence

Vibe coding and web development: what AI can do and where technical judgement still matters

Artificial intelligence has changed the way we approach digital development in a remarkably short time. Today, it is possible to describe an idea in natural language and obtain an initial structure, components, screens, code snippets or even a small working application within minutes. This approach is increasingly known as “vibe coding”: a way of building software with the support of AI tools that interpret instructions and return results ready to review, adjust or continue developing.

The idea is attractive, and for good reason. It makes it possible to move faster, test concepts more easily and reduce part of the repetitive workload. But it is worth understanding what that really means. Generating a quick starting point is one thing; building a professional website or application for a real business, with a solid structure, a coherent experience and a technical foundation that will not become a problem as it grows, is quite another.

This is not about setting traditional development against artificial intelligence. In fact, that is not the useful discussion. AI is already part of the daily workflow of many teams and its role will continue to grow. The important question is not whether it can help with development, but where it genuinely adds value and where technical judgement is still essential.

What vibe coding genuinely brings to the table

Used with purpose, vibe coding can be a very valuable tool within a digital project. AI can save time across many stages and provide real support for moving forward more efficiently.

For example, it can help generate an initial component structure, propose early screen layouts, create styling foundations, write simple logic, speed up repetitive tasks, turn specifications into starter code or even help document parts of a project. It is also particularly useful for prototypes, proofs of concept, internal tools or early versions that need to be validated quickly.

All of that has value. A lot of it. It means more time can be spent thinking through the project properly instead of investing so many hours in mechanical tasks. Used well, AI can reduce friction, speed up iterations and make technical work more efficient.

In that sense, vibe coding is not an empty trend. There is genuine usefulness behind it. The problem starts when initial speed is confused with long-term solidity.

What AI does not solve on its own

A professional website is not simply something that appears to “work”. Behind a well-executed project are decisions that go far beyond generating code: understanding the business, structuring information properly, setting priorities, anticipating real use cases, taking care of performance, designing a good user experience, validating security and maintaining an architecture that can evolve without breaking.

AI can propose a solution. What it cannot guarantee on its own is that the proposed solution is the right one.

It can generate an interface that looks convincing at first glance while leaving important issues unresolved, such as accessibility, system consistency, code scalability, HTML quality, state management, error handling, data protection or real-world behaviour across different devices and scenarios.

It is also common for a first version generated with AI to look impressive while relying on a fragile structure. Sometimes the result works while everything is small and simple. The problems appear when it needs to be maintained, extended, connected to other systems or adapted to more specific business requirements.

Where technical judgement is still essential

This is where thoughtful analysis and well-planned development continue to matter. A website or application should not be judged only by how quickly it can be generated, but by how well it solves what it is supposed to solve.

Technical judgement remains essential in areas such as:

  • defining the right architecture for the project,
  • choosing technologies that fit the real scope and future evolution,
  • organising information and user flows correctly,
  • ensuring performance, accessibility and compatibility,
  • reviewing security and code quality,
  • integrating external services, automations or complex business logic,
  • maintaining visual and technical consistency across the project,
  • and ensuring the final solution is maintainable, scalable and genuinely useful.

In other words: AI can help build faster, but it does not replace the judgement needed to decide what to build, how to build it well and how to prevent an apparently agile project from turning into something difficult to sustain.

When it makes sense and when it does not

Not every project needs the same level of depth. There are cases where leaning heavily on AI can be perfectly reasonable: an initial validation, a demo, a simple internal tool, a functional prototype or an exploratory first phase. In that context, vibe coding can be a very useful accelerator.

But when a website or application represents an important part of the business, other factors come into play. Moving quickly is no longer enough. The project needs a better thought-out foundation, more rigorous execution and a broader view of what it must become.

This is especially common with corporate websites, e-commerce projects, custom applications, platforms with integrations, tools that automate processes or digital products that need to grow reliably. AI can still contribute a great deal in these cases, but as support within a properly directed technical process, not as a replacement for that process.

AI yes, but as a tool rather than a strategy in itself

Perhaps this is the most important point. Artificial intelligence should not be used as an empty selling point or as a shortcut around the part of a project that creates real value. Its most useful role is not to impress with rapid generation, but to improve the way we work and help us build better.

When integrated with sound judgement, AI can accelerate tasks, make iterations easier and expand what is possible. But a clear vision is still required to turn an idea into a solution that is coherent with the business, the brand and the real objectives.

That is why, rather than asking whether a website was built “with AI” or “without AI”, the useful question is different: whether it is well planned, whether it addresses a real need and whether it has a solid technical foundation that can grow without becoming a problem.

Conclusion

Vibe coding opens an interesting new stage in web development. AI can already provide substantial help and, when used well, it enables teams to move faster and reduce part of the repetitive workload. That is a real opportunity.

But a professional website still needs more than generation speed. It needs analysis, structure, sound technical decisions and execution designed to last. That is where artificial intelligence delivers the most value when it forms part of a serious process, rather than trying to replace that process entirely.
